Handbook for Survivors of Sexual Assault

A comprehensive guide for those seeking information on what happens after an assault, ranging from medical and legal issues to psychological issues and the specific concerns related to ethnicity, race, age, sexual orientation, and disability. Local resources and suggested reading in the back.

Sexual Assault, Dating Violence and Stalking: Your Rights, Your Responsibilities

A guide to legal and administrative remedies for survivors, including an overview of the criminal justice system, civil courts, and procedures offered by the University of Virginia through the Sexual Assault Board.

Please note that this edition of the Policy Brochure was written prior to the spring 2005 revisions of UVa's sexual assault policy and therefore does not outline the most current procedures.
